Health Promoter (Mental Health Promotion)

Job Description

Health Promoter, Mental Health Promotion

Health Services – Chronic Disease and Injury Prevention

Status: Full-Time Contract (13 Months)Salary Range: $78,336 - $97,920per annum + comprehensive benefits packageWork Mode: Hybrid (see details below)Location: 7120 Hurontario St., Mississauga, ONHours of Work: 35 hours per week

 

Empower Communities. Promote Well-being. Make Mental Health Matter.

 

Are you passionate about creating healthier, more resilient communities? Do you believe in the power of mental health promotion to spark real change? If you're a big thinker, creative communicator, and community-builder at heart, we want you on our team!

As a Health Promoter, you'll play a vital role in advancing mental health promotion across Peel. From program design to community engagement, your work will directly influence how we support mental well-being for residents of all ages and backgrounds.

 

Your Impact

  • Lead Meaningful Health Promotion Work – Plan, implement, and evaluate innovative programs and strategies to improve mental well-being.• Shape Policy & Practice – Analyze data and trends to provide evidence-based recommendations for health promotion policies.• Champion Community Needs – Conduct assessments that uncover what matters most to our residents and stakeholders.• Create Compelling Content – Develop engaging communications including social media posts, web pages, reports, and knowledge translation tools.• Mobilize Action – Support community-led initiatives that empower individuals and organizations to take charge of mental health.• Foster Collaboration – Build strong relationships with internal teams, community partners, and government organizations.• Promote Equity & Inclusion – Ensure programs reflect the diversity and lived experiences of Peel residents.• Think Holistically – Apply health promotion theory, social determinants of health, population health, and public health sciences in your work.

What You Bring

  • Education & Experience: University degree in a health-related field, with at least 1 year of relevant experience in health promotion, program planning, or evaluation.• Public Health Knowledge: Strong grasp of health promotion frameworks, social determinants of health, epidemiology, and Ontario Public Health Standards.• Research & Analysis Skills: Experience conducting situational assessments, scoping reviews, and evidence-informed decision-making.• Tech Savvy: Proficient in Microsoft 365 (Word, Excel, PowerPoint, Outlook, SharePoint), with knowledge of social media and communication tools.• Communication & Collaboration: Skilled at writing, facilitating, and presenting to diverse audiences, with a track record of building successful partnerships.• Equity Focus: Demonstrated commitment to diversity, equity, and inclusion in your work and interactions.

Nice-to-Haves

  • Experience in mental health promotion, mental illness prevention, or community-based mental well-being initiatives.• Background in knowledge translation, visual communication, or public engagement.

About Us

Peel Region consists of the cities of Brampton and Mississauga, and the town of Caledon.  Peel Region delivers essential services to more than 1.5 million residents and approximately 200,000 businesses.

  

We’re working to create a community that is safe, inclusive, and accessible.  A place where everyone feels they belong and can access the services they need to thrive throughout each stage of life.

 

Our workforce is 6,700 strong and since 1974, we’ve been delivering a wide range of resident focused services. Our services include paramedic services, health programs, long-term care and services for seniors, child care support, garbage collection and recycling, waste water and water treatment, road maintenance, financial assistance, and housing support.
